Labor force, total in Singapore was reported at 3273980 in 2021, according to the World Bank collection of development indicators, compiled from officially recognized sources. Labor force comprises people ages 15 and older who supply labor for the production of goods and services during a specified period. It includes people who are currently employed and people who are unemployed but seeking work as well as first-time job-seekers. Not everyone who works is included, however. Unpaid workers, family workers, and students are often omitted, and some countries do not count members of the armed forces. Labor force size tends to vary during the year as seasonal workers enter and leave.

Employment data comprise all persons in employment i.e. employees and the self-employed. However, it excludes men who are serving their two-year full-time national service liability in the Singapore Armed Forces, Police and Civil Defence Forces.

In Singapore, employment statistics are compiled from two major sources:

(1) Administrative records, where 

  • local employee data are compiled from the Central Provident Fund (CPF) Board’s administrative records,  
  • data on foreigners working in Singapore are compiled from administrative records of foreigners on valid work passes issued by the Ministry of Manpower, and  
  • self-employed data are estimated from the Labour Force Survey.

(2) Comprehensive Labour Force Survey (LFS)

Industrial classification: SSIC, which is revised every five years.

Workforce Singapore (WSG) is a statutory board under the Ministry of Manpower that oversees the transformation of the local workforce and industry to meet ongoing economic challenges.
